diff options
author | Andres Freund <andres@anarazel.de> | 2015-09-24 14:53:33 +0200 |
---|---|---|
committer | Andres Freund <andres@anarazel.de> | 2015-09-24 14:53:33 +0200 |
commit | ef4fccd2b6a60bdf89a4300741028218e36461aa (patch) | |
tree | ca3ff1fc9984226bf00fc43e7912ec7030c29359 /src/backend/executor/execScan.c | |
parent | cfb2024ae40e3bbf7a7390bbb053504b757705c2 (diff) | |
download | postgresql-ef4fccd2b6a60bdf89a4300741028218e36461aa.tar.gz postgresql-ef4fccd2b6a60bdf89a4300741028218e36461aa.zip |
Lower *_freeze_max_age minimum values.
The old minimum values are rather large, making it time consuming to
test related behaviour. Additionally the current limits, especially for
multixacts, can be problematic in space-constrained systems. 10000000
multixacts can contain a lot of members.
Since there's no good reason for the current limits, lower them a good
bit. Setting them to 0 would be a bad idea, triggering endless vacuums,
so still retain a limit.
While at it fix autovacuum_multixact_freeze_max_age to refer to
multixact.c instead of varsup.c.
Reviewed-By: Robert Haas
Discussion: CA+TgmoYmQPHcrc3GSs7vwvrbTkbcGD9Gik=OztbDGGrovkkEzQ@mail.gmail.com
Backpatch: back to 9.0 (in parts)
Diffstat (limited to 'src/backend/executor/execScan.c')
0 files changed, 0 insertions, 0 deletions